test/drbgtest.c: Fix error check test

The condition in test_error_checks() was inverted, so the test succeeded
as long as error_check() failed. Incidently, error_check() contained
several bugs that assured it always failed, thus giving overall drbg
test success.

Remove the broken explicit zero check.
RAND_DRBG_uninstantiate() cleanses the data via drbg_ctr_uninstantiate(),
but right after that it resets drbg->data.ctr using RAND_DRBG_set(),
so TEST_mem_eq(zero, sizeof(drbg->data)) always failed.

(backport from https://github.com/openssl/openssl/pull/11195)
